Hey there simpleness


From as far back as the 1960s much focus was placed on strong colour in the shower room. Formed wall surface tiles of nautical creatures as well as outrageous colours were the fad, along with plastic. Plastic bathroom decoration was the trend, from strong orange, olive environment-friendly, mustard yellow and also chocolate brownish coloured tooth brush, soap and towel holders, to thick patterned plastic shower curtains that shouted colours of the boldest nature.
As the times proceeded, the 1970s and early 1980s became a period when gold restroom repairings as well as providing, such as taps, towel rails as well as toilet roll holders, were thought about extremely trendy. These ostentatious gold trimmed attributes were popular, and bathroom décor was 'loud'. Included in this were those when delightful bathroom collections in colours avocado, coral reefs pink, and chocolate brownish. Shower room colour has changed dramatically over the past years, as well as shades have come to be a lot more neutral, sometimes with a tip of colour that includes a complementary vigour to the total system.
Of the many numerous people that took part in Plumbworld's recent washroom survey, an overwhelming 82 per cent said they "despised" the when glorified avocado and coral pink washroom collections, colours remnant of 1970s and 1980s, which are commonly qualified as being dark as well as dull.
According to the study, chrome washroom taps were much chosen to gold.
So, when designing and also embellishing your restroom maintain those dark colours away, think about white suites, and also opt for chrome correctings as well as furnishings as opposed to fancy gold.

Shower power


When planning the layout of your shower room, one of one of the most crucial aspects to take into consideration is putting a shower. Some bathrooms do not have sufficient room to consist of a shower cubicle, so analyze your choices. Take into consideration setting up a shower over the bathroom if area is restricted.
The survey revealed that 94 per cent of its participants thought that a shower in a restroom was extremely important, and also 81 per cent claimed they chose a different shower enclosure in a huge restroom. Virtually 65 per cent claimed their suitable would certainly be a power shower, while 27 per cent favored mixer showers, and just 12 per cent selected electrical showers.
If you have selected a shower over the bathroom, then think of placing a set glass screen rather than a shower drape. It may set you back a few additional pounds, yet over half of the study's contributors chose a set glass screen to a shower drape.

Picking your bath tub


In contrast to common belief, including a whirlpool bath to increase building worth doesn't constantly suffice. So if you're contemplating offering your property, try to prevent acquiring a whirlpool bath in the hopes of acquiring extra earnings.
The survey exposed that near to 53 percent of its participants were not phased by them, while only a little 38 percent of participants "loved" them. Remarkably, 62 percent claimed they had "no solid sight" in the direction of corner baths either, which means the conventional rectangular baths still hold clout against their fixed up counter parts.

Shower room floor covering


Attempt to stay clear of need to position carpetings on the washroom flooring, according to the study it is not also favoured. The study revealed that the recommended flooring covering was tiles, with 75 per cent stating they "liked" a tiled washroom flooring. Popular plastic floor covering has actually not yet shed its place in the bathroom, with more than 61 percent saying they didn't have any kind of solid sort or disapproval in the direction of it.
When selecting your restroom flooring, tiles is the favoured option, yet if the budget plan is tight, after that plastic floor covering will not let you down.
Apart from the floor covering, ensure your windows look appealing. When it involves clothing your shower room home windows, avoid those bathroom webs as well as material curtains. The survey revealed that 94 percent stated they favoured blinds in the bathroom to drapes.

How To Design Small Bathrooms


few months ago I wrote a blog on how to design a general perfect bathroom. So continuing from that let’s have a look now on how to design small bathrooms. As let’s be honest here, how many of you have got a big or a good size bathroom in your home? Well, I guess not many, and as matter of fact, many of the bathrooms in an average house are quite small. When we design our client’ bathrooms we always find many challenges to take in consideration and issue to solve. So let’s consider some design tips that can help you to make the most of your space without compromising on the essential but still give the illusion of spaciousness!



The secret of how to design small bathroom is all in the planning, and the smallest space the more this needs to be well thought. Hence prioritise what is most important to you. Don’t forget about the negative space that you need around you in order to move and not having to hit another piece of furniture or object. That will hand up in screaming and frustration every time that you will use the bathroom! So consider well where you are going to position your basin, toilet and bath or shower and think that with these will follow also accessories and they need to be taken into consideration in terms of space too.


Tiles, units & brassware


Be smart when you choose your tiles. Try and select large, plain tiles for the wall for instance with a different colour version of the flooring. If you can, avoid too many patterns. If you do choose patterns do only or for the walls or the floor and not both as this will make the space feel cramped.



Try and clear the floor as much as you can. Therefore, if you want to make the room feel bigger opt for wall-mounted units. These are handy also when it comes to cleaning – always think at the practical side too!



Also, choosing the right brassware can make a difference in terms of spatial illusion. In fact, wall-mounted taps and shower mixer with a concealed body are a nice way for reducing the visual clutter and making the space feel larger.


Storage


Always a big issue when it comes to bathroom and one aspect that people often forget. You look at the beautiful pictures on Pinterest or magazine where there is just one small bottle on display. In reality, doesn’t really work like this. You all are going to have toilet paper packs, shower gel, soap bottles and a lot of more stuff that you need for your everyday use. Thus when planning your bathroom think form the start how you can create the extra space and plan ahead for fitted niches or conceal cupboards withing stud walls. Also try and get vanity unit with drawers or cabinet that are quite spacious where you can put things and not only look pretty!



When it comes to heating underfloor heating is a good solution and space efficient. Or use towel rails, which can also be used for heating too.



If you are a bath person and not having the right space for a full-size tub why don’t consider Bijou style baths that usually are smaller in length and also so pretty!



When it comes to saving space people don’t consider doors. Using sliding or pocket doors can be a good free up layout option. Or if you still want to keep the standard door, then make sure that you hang it so the swing is outside the room!



Last but not least don’t forget of course to add a good size mirror. This is the most simple trick for creating the illusion of more space and also can help to spread the lights around.
